Via Ferrata Gantrisch
The magnificent Gantrisch via ferrata (K4 / 1½ hours / Protected content ascent) has enjoyed great popularity since it was built in Protected content . The sunny east face offers some steep and challenging climbing sections. As a reward for completing the via ferrata, a fantastic view awaits from the summit of the Gantrisch, taking in the entire Stockhorn range, the Simmental peaks and as far as the Fribourg Alps.
